The four churches in our benefice are enthusiastic, welcoming and friendly and have a real desire to grow and reach out to our families. Our ministry with our church school is vital to our future. Regular outreach and social fund-raising events such as Saturday morning Bacon Butties, Open Gardens and regular Coffee Mornings are all well supported by our villages. All our church buildings are valued by the villagers and remain an important focus for festivals throughout the year and major life events. All of our churches offer a warm welcome to our inclusive worship.

 

We are committed to working together and structuring our shared life to ensure a house for duty priest can lead us forward with joy and enthusiasm. We have active lay ministry and a strong wardens’ team who will support our new Priest. Amongst our four parishes we have one Festival Church and a small hamlet church looking to work more closely with our largest church, and all within a three mile radius. We have a benefice administrator and strong support from retired clergy and lay worship leaders. Our deanery is looking to further support its rural parishes to share resources and ministry.

 

We are praying for a new Priest who will:

 

  • Be an encouraging, prayerful and visible presence in our villages
  • Have a genuine desire to connect warmly with people of all ages
  • Nurture and enhance the good relationship with our Church school
  • Recognise and use the skills of the laity across our benefice
  • Lead us to joyfully proclaim the gospel in our communities

We are situated in a glorious part of the East Riding of Yorkshire, on the edge of the Yorkshire Wolds and just a few miles north of the attractive Georgian town of Beverley. One of our children in the local school said ‘It’s a great place to be – come and join us!’ and we agree.
